I am looking for some advice regarding food selection for a pair of A. cacatuoides.
I was somewhat surprised to find that my A. cacatuoides were quite picky about their dinner choices. Several types of flake food, happily consumed by all other fish in the tank, were tried and spat right out. Same reaction was observed with dried blood worms. The only thing that suited their gourmet tastes (both male and female) were frozen brime shrimp (it was the only thing I had at home).
Having no other choice, and not that I really mind getting them frozen food, I wanted to get some advice on what other types of frozen foods will be good to try.
I am also concerned with the lack of vitamin additives in frozen foods that is commonly found in flake food.
